Transaction ddf89a59dd0647d0896042c1ee03bad3c14dcbf1d03fc8c8326304f2eb70a3a6
1 Input
1 Output
-
ddf89a59dd0647d0896042c1ee03bad3c14dcbf1d03fc8c8326304f2eb70a3a6:0
- value
- 689850
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a9ac98c0cb37f84e4790070bcb5a33c9deae4683710af3115c72582fd853adf6
- address
- bc1p4xkf3sxtxluyu3usqu9ukk3ne802u35rwy90xy2uwfvzlkzn4hmq5tl7hg